- Discrimination refers to unfair or biased treatment of individuals based on certain characteristics123. Here are some examples of discrimination:
- Age Discrimination: Being treated unfairly based on age.
- Disability Discrimination: Unfair treatment due to disability.
- Sexual Orientation Discrimination: Bias based on sexual orientation.
- Religious Discrimination: Unfair treatment based on religion.
- Racial Discrimination: Treating someone differently due to their race.
- Gender Discrimination: Unfair treatment based on gender.
- National Origin Discrimination: Bias related to ethnicity or nationality.
- Pregnancy Discrimination: Unfair treatment of pregnant individuals.
- Parental Status Discrimination: Bias against parents.
- Sexual Harassment: Unwanted sexual advances or behavior.

- Let’s first look at where discrimination can occur. An example we notice in everyday life is salar…
We can see that wage inequalities occur prominently along race and gender lines. We can also see that men earn more than women on average, and Whites earn more than Blacks and Hispanics regardless of gender. Over time, it seems like both the gender and ethnic wage gaps … - But you may ask, what about inequalities across different types of jobs? Does gender or race aff…
Normally, jobs with higher occupational prestige or status pay more. These types of jobs are often viewed as those that require higher skills and qualifications or higher-level jobs. We can see from the above table that women’s average incomes are lower than men’s in nearly all job categories…
